Message type: E = Error
Message class: EEDM_CALC_INST - IS-U: EDM Messages for Calculating Formula Instances
Message number: 509
Message text: Multiple points of delivery are allocated to register &1

- Multiple points of delivery are allocated to register &1 ?The SAP error message EEDM_CALC_INST509 indicates that multiple points of delivery (PODs) are allocated to a single register in the system. This situation typically arises in the context of energy data management, where each register should ideally be linked to a single point of delivery to ensure accurate data processing and reporting.
Cause:
The error is caused by the following scenarios:
- Data Configuration Issues: There may be a misconfiguration in the master data where multiple PODs are incorrectly assigned to a single register.
- Data Migration Errors: If data was migrated from another system, it’s possible that the migration process did not maintain the one-to-one relationship between registers and PODs.
- Business Process Changes: Changes in business processes or organizational structure may have led to multiple PODs being assigned to a single register without proper adjustments in the system.
Solution:
To resolve this error, you can take the following steps:
Review Master Data:
- Check the configuration of the registers and the associated points of delivery in the SAP system.
- Ensure that each register is linked to only one POD.
Correct Data Assignments:
- If you find that multiple PODs are assigned to a single register, you will need to reassign the PODs to their respective registers correctly.
- This may involve creating new registers for additional PODs or reassigning existing ones.
Data Cleanup:
- If the issue arose from data migration, perform a cleanup of the data to ensure that the relationships are correctly established.
- Use transaction codes like EEDM or EEDM_MAINT to manage and maintain the relevant master data.
Consult Documentation:
- Refer to SAP documentation or help notes related to energy data management for specific guidelines on managing registers and PODs.
Testing:
- After making the necessary changes, test the system to ensure that the error no longer occurs and that data processing functions as expected.
